Core Drilling Confirms Surface Mineralization Continues to Depth
======================================================================

Initial assay results for Lithium, Tin, Tantalum and Niobium on the MAC
Property lays groundwork for an aggressive 2008 exploration program
including a Phase II Drilling Program of up to 18,000 feet (6,000
meters).

Vancouver, British Columbia War Eagle Mining Company Inc. (TSX Venture
Exchange - WAR) War Eagle Mining Company Inc. (WAR:TSX.V) today is
pleased to announce that the results from the 2007 Diamond drilling
program on the MAC Property, Northwest Territories (Canada) have set
the stage for an aggressive 2008 exploration program with a planned
Phase III, depending on results, to be an underground adit. The adit
will be engineered for further exploration drilling but could be useful
as a haulage drift to ship ore if found in sufficient quantities.

The 2008 exploration program will consist of fence drilling the two
areas near DDH MAC001 (north-end), and DDH MAC006 and 007
(mid-property). The drilling program may prove additional
mineralization and may require drilling of up to twenty (20) holes for
total of about 18,000 feet. Concurrent with the 2008 Diamond drilling
will be detailed mapping and mini-bulk sampling facilitated by hand
trenching within the immediate vicinity of the drill sites.

The MAC Property contains several hundred pegmatite dikes with
anomalous concentrations of tantalum (Ta), lithium (Li), and tin (Sn).
The property consists of twenty (20) contiguous claims that cover a
6,197 hectare area located approximately 47 km northwest of the Cantung
tungsten mine and 54 km southeast of the Howard's Pass zinc, lead, and
silver district. War Eagle Mining has an Agreement whereby Eagle Hill
Exploration Corporation has the right to earn up to a 70% working
interest in the MAC Property over a period of three years from War
Eagle Mining Company Inc. (TSX Venture: WAR) by incurring work
expenditures of up to $2,800,000.

The 2007 drilling program consisted of eight holes and totaled 5,900
feet (1,798 meters). The drill holes MAC001, MAC006, and MAC007 show
the most promising results. The further five drill holes show
continuation of the pegmatite system to depth. In six of the eight
holes, pegmatite was encountered within the last ~10 meters of the
drill holes.

All drill holes intersected the pegmatite dikes including a ~25.4 meter
section from MAC006 (from 165.9 meters to 191.33 meters) that was
sampled continuously to include the host rock (metasediments) of the
pegmatite. The continuously sampled section indicates mineralization
beyond the margin of the pegmatite and into the host rock. Lithium
diffuses the most (up to 1070 parts per million ~1.2 meters away from
the contact). Tantalum (up to 102.5 parts per million 0.5 meters away
from the contact) and tin (up to 236 parts per million 0.5 meters away
from the contact) these are more restricted to the pegmatite rocks.

The grades of the 2007 geochemical sampling from the Diamond drilling
program correlate well with the previous surficial specimen, channel
and chip sampling. Thus, the results from the Diamond drilling,
coupled with historical surface sampling programs, confirm not only the
large aerial extent of the mineralized system but also the continuation
of the system to depths in the order of 1000 meters (plateau height to
valley bottom). Tables 1a and 1b below show the normalized grade
highlights as indicated from multi-element evaluation of lithium,
tantalum and tin.

Lithium assays are received in ppm, however, product is typically
delivered as a lithium bearing silicate mixture (i.e., spodumene) with
a minimum Li2O content reported in per cent (%). Tantalum and tin
assays are also received in ppm but often reported in oxide form (Ta2O5
and SnO2, respectively) and reported in grams per tonne (g/t).

Ivan Young, P Geo., is the qualified person under National Instrument
43-101 who is supervising the exploration program on the MAC Property.
All analytical work was completed by ALS Chemex Laboratories Ltd. of
North Vancouver, BC, using standard assay procedures that included
analysis of Li via method MEMS61 (four-acid "near total" digestion),
while all other elements were obtained via method MEMS81 (a more robust
technique using sample fusion in lithium borate). A technical report
in respect of 2007 Diamond drilling program on the MAC Property will be
filed on within 45 days of the date of this news release.
